About Ethics and Professional Responsibility Law in Antigua, Spain

Ethics and Professional Responsibility law in Antigua, Spain, serves as a framework to ensure that professionals adhere to a set of standards that promote integrity, accountability, and transparency in their practices. These laws apply across various professions, including legal, medical, and business sectors, and are crucial in maintaining public trust. The legal framework aims to prevent misconduct, handle conflicts of interest, and ensure that professionals perform their duties ethically and responsibly.

Local Laws Overview

The local laws in Antigua, Spain, regarding Ethics and Professional Responsibility are designed to uphold high standards across all professional practices. Key aspects include the establishment of professional codes of conduct that detail acceptable behaviors and practices within specific industries. Disciplinary procedures are in place to handle breaches of ethics, and these often involve professional bodies that regulate the conduct of their members. In addition to broad ethical guidelines, specific laws may address issues such as confidentiality, conflict of interest, professional competence, and the obligations to clients or patients.

Frequently Asked Questions

What constitutes a breach of professional ethics?

Breach of professional ethics can occur when a professional engages in fraudulent practices, fails to maintain client confidentiality, has a conflict of interest that is not appropriately managed, or exhibits behavior that is dishonest or demonstrates incompetence.

How are ethical violations reported in Antigua, Spain?

Ethical violations can be reported to relevant professional bodies, regulatory agencies, or directly to legal authorities depending on the profession and the nature of the violation. It is advisable to seek legal guidance to understand the most effective route.

Can professionals face both civil and criminal penalties for ethical breaches?

Yes, professionals in Antigua, Spain, can face both civil and criminal penalties depending on the severity and nature of the ethical breach. For example, fraud might lead to criminal charges, while failing to disclose a conflict of interest may result in civil litigation.

Is it necessary for businesses to have a code of ethics?

While not always legally required, having a code of ethics is highly recommended for businesses to guide employee behavior, strengthen compliance, and protect the organization's reputation.

What is the role of professional bodies in upholding ethics?

Professional bodies in Antigua, Spain play a crucial role in establishing ethical standards, educating members about their ethical obligations, and taking disciplinary action against those who violate these standards.

How can individuals ensure they are acting ethically in their professional roles?

Individuals should familiarize themselves with the ethical guidelines relevant to their profession, engage in continuous professional development, seek advice when in doubt, and strive to maintain transparency and integrity in their work.

Can I file a lawsuit if I suffer damages due to unethical professional conduct?

Yes, individuals who suffer damages due to another's unethical professional conduct can file lawsuits seeking compensation. Consulting a lawyer specialized in Ethics and Professional Responsibility is advisable.

What steps are involved in a disciplinary process for ethical violations?

The disciplinary process usually involves a preliminary investigation, a hearing or review by the relevant professional board, and the imposition of sanctions if a violation is confirmed.

How do confidentiality rules play into professional ethics?

Confidentiality is a cornerstone of many professional ethics codes, requiring professionals to protect sensitive information unless disclosure is legally required or consent has been obtained.

Can ethical regulations vary between different professions?

Yes, ethical regulations can significantly vary across different professions, each with specific requirements tailored to the unique challenges and responsibilities of that field.
